V tem članku je opisana sintaksa formule in uporaba funkcije HEX2BIN v Microsoft Excelu.
Opis
Pretvori šestnajstiško število v dvojiško.
Sintaksa
HEX2BIN(število, [mesta])
V sintaksi funkcije HEX2BIN so ti argumenti:
- Število Obvezen. Šestnajstiško število, ki ga želite pretvoriti. Število ne sme imeti več kot 10 znakov. Najpomembnejši bit števila je bit znaka (40. bit z desne). Ostalih 9 bitov določa velikost števila. Negativna števila so zapisana z dvojiškim komplementom.
- Places Optional. Število znakov, ki naj jih program uporabi. Če izpustite argument »mesta«, funkcija HEX2BIN uporabi najmanjše število potrebnih znakov. Argument »mesta« je uporaben pri zapolnjevanju vrnjene vrednosti z vodilnimi znaki 0 (ničlami).
Opombe
- Če je število negativno, HEX2BIN prezre argument »mesta« in vrne 10-mestno dvojiško število.
- Če je število negativno, ne more biti manjše od FFFFFFFE00, in če je število pozitivno, ne more biti večje od 1FF.
- Če število ni veljavno šestnajstiško število, vrne HEX2BIN #NUM! .
- Če HEX2BIN zahteva več kot le mestne znake, vrne #NUM! .
- Če argument »mesta« ni celo število, ga program prireže na celo število.
- Če mesta niso v številu, vrne HEX2BIN #VALUE! .
- Če je število mest negativno, vrne HEX2BIN #NUM! .
Primer
Kopirajte vzorčne podatke iz te tabele in jih prilepite v celico A1 v novem Excelovem delovnem listu. Če želite, da formule prikažejo rezultate, jih izberite, pritisnite F2 in nato tipko ENTER. Po potrebi lahko prilagodite širine stolpcev in si ogledate vse podatke.
| Formula | Opis | Rezultat |
|---|---|---|
| =HEX2BIN("F", 8) | Pretvori šestnajstiško vrednost F v binarno, ki ima 8 znakov (4 ničle na začetku so »odmik«). | 00001111 |
| =HEX2BIN("B7") | Pretvori šestnajstiško število B7 v binarno. | 10110111 |
| =HEX2BIN("FFFFFFFFFF") | Pretvori šestnajstiško število FFFFFFFFFF v binarno. | 1111111111 |